    How do multinationals build social capital? Evidence from Mexico.

    Get PDF
    This paper looks at the self-reporting of social engagement by multinational firms in Mexico, mapping the configurations of declared engagement. Such social engagements are an important component of how these companies contribute to social capital in the communities within which they operate. We find high performance by some firms, with negligible performance by others. Strong performing sectors include pharmaceuticals & healthcare, other chemical products, and manufacturing. Two case studies - on Alcoa and Schlumberger - detailing different but successful approaches to social capital building are given.social capital, corporate responsibility, business ethics, Mexico, multinational companies

    Multinationals in Developing Communities: how EU Multinationals build Social Capital in Poland

    Get PDF
    Corporate Social Responsibility (CSR) is usually an area that does not lend itself easily to inter-company or cross-country analysis. This paper is an attempt to provide some metrics of multinational CSR drawing on the recent literature on social capital. We look at the self-reporting of social engagement in Poland by European multinational firms with operations there, mapping the configurations of declared engagement. Such social engagements are an important component of how these companies contribute to social capital in the communities within which they operate. We find high performance by some firms, with stronger performance depending upon the multinational’s country of origin. Two case studies - on Bayer and Danone - detailing different but successful approaches to social capital building are given.Social Capital, Corporate Social Responsibility, Business Ethics, Poland, Multinational companies.

    Peer assessment using comparative and absolute judgement

    Get PDF
    Peer assessment exercises yield varied reliability and validity. To maximise reliability and validity, the literature recommends adopting various design principles including the use of explicit assessment criteria. Counter to this literature, we report a peer assessment exercise in which criteria were deliberately avoided yet acceptable reliability and validity were achieved. Based on this finding, we make two arguments. First, the comparative judgement approach adopted can be applied successfully in different contexts, including higher education and secondary school. Second, the success was due to this approach; an alternative technique based on absolute judgement yielded poor reliability and validity. We conclude that sound outcomes are achievable without assessment criteria, but success depends on how the peer assessment activity is designed

    Putting the learning back into e-learning

    Get PDF
    The design of web-based learning environments is primarily focused on the production and delivery of content to a learner. The principles of constructionism are intended to guide the development of learning environments where the learner has more control. In this paper, we describe characteristics of constructionist and learning environments that can foster the learning of mathematics. Our experiences are drawn from the development of microworlds for an e-museum. Reflecting on this process turns out to provide some fresh insights into how e-learning environments might be re-conceptualised in the future

    Broadening Responsibilities: Consideration Of The Potential To Broaden The Role Of Uniformed Fire Service Employees

    Get PDF
    What is this report about? This report, commissioned by the National Joint Council for Local Authority Fire and Rescue Services (NJC), aims to identify what impact, if any, firefighters can have on the delivery of emergency medical response and wider community health interventions in the UK. What are the overall conclusions? Appropriately trained and equipped firefighters co-responding1 to targeted, specific time critical medical events, such as cardiac arrest, can improve patient survival rates. The data also indicate that there is support from fire service staff – and a potential need from members of the public, particularly the elderly, isolated or vulnerable – to expand ‘wider work’. This includes winter warmth assessments, Safe and Well checks, community defibrillator training and client referrals when staff believe someone may have dementia, are vulnerable or even, for example, have substance dependencies such as an alcohol addiction. However, there is currently insufficient data to estimate the net benefit of this work

    Fifty years of A-level mathematics: have standards changed?

    Get PDF
    Advanced-level (A-level) mathematics is a high-profile qualification taken by many school leavers in England, Wales, Northern Ireland and around the world as preparation for university study. Concern has been expressed in these countries that standards in A-level mathematics have declined over time, and that school leavers enter university or the workplace lacking the required mathematical knowledge and skills. The situation in England, Wales and Northern Ireland reflects more general international concerns about decreasing educational standards. However, evidence to support this concern has been of limited scope, rarely subjected to peer-review, and of questionable validity. Our study overcame the limitations of previous research into standards over time by applying a comparative judgement technique that enabled the direct comparison of mathematical performance across different examinations. Furthermore, unlike previous research, all examination questions were re-typeset and candidate responses rewritten to reduce bias arising from surface cues. Using this technique, mathematics experts judged A-level scripts from the 1960s, 1990s and the current decade. We report that the experts believed current A-level mathematics standards to have declined since the 1960s, although there was no evidence that they believed standards have declined since the 1990s. We contrast our findings with those from previous comparison studies and consider implications for future research into standards over time

    Enhancing the Capabilities of Fluid Bed Granulation through Process Automation and Digitalisation

    Get PDF
    This paper describes a PAT-enabled, digitalised, and automated fluid bed granulation system. A multichannel Near-Infrared (NIR) spectrophotometer and a direct imaging particle size and shape analyser in constant dialogue with the SmartX no-code/low-code platform provide a ground-breaking process automation toolset now located at the Bernal Institute in the University of Limerick. Two sets of results are presented for this study, from two iterations of the Advance Dynamic Process Control (ADPC) controller application. The results demonstrate the direct measurement and control of the product’s critical quality attributes through digitality enabled feedback control of processing setpoints and parameters. The platform controlled the particle size more tightly compared to non-automated control and a more accurate measurement-driven process endpoint for moisture content was achieved. Implementing a digitally enabled control approach can significantly reduce batch to batch variation and greatly improve process performance and product consistency
